Output fc81352da72ac16aa68e17e4b973e3dfe92bdb0262b4f2c4d59044dcc1dfc2ee:11

value
22185955
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a69fd32daceb00a1b2a18b43feb7895b969cea0e OP_EQUAL
address
3Gt3ZDZgKB2jEVg6fukygJP8oUPMjDJmuK
transaction
fc81352da72ac16aa68e17e4b973e3dfe92bdb0262b4f2c4d59044dcc1dfc2ee
confirmations
228916
spent
true